Ticket: SketchLoom undo/redo service auth failing

Hey sec review folks — the history service behind SketchLoom's diagram editor (the thing that stores undo/redo snapshots) started rejecting calls Tuesday. Root cause: the service credential expired and nobody got the renewal ping. Undo works locally but redo across sessions is dead. Marta rotated the credential this morning and confirmed the history stack replays cleanly. Flagging here for audit trail purposes. The replacement key for the snapshot service is below.

API key for kageg-yawip: vxb15-hPYGepB2Ktrw1iB

## Nightly Backfill Scheduler

This PR adds the scheduler that drives nightly data backfills for the Quillhaven reporting pipeline. Jobs are queued at the configured start hour, retried with backoff on transient failures, and skipped entirely if the upstream snapshot is missing. Support folks: a stuck backfill now self-cancels after the timeout instead of blocking the queue, so fewer manual kills should be needed. The scheduler's tuning constants, all overridable per environment, are listed below.

constants for yaduf-fahag:
BUDGETS = {
    "kelix": 528,
    "briwyn": 734,
}

Hi, and welcome to on-call for the Lintgate pipeline. Please treat the static-analysis baseline file as security-sensitive: any diff that suppresses a finding needs reviewer sign-off, not just a merge. Never regenerate the baseline wholesale during an incident. The suppression review procedure is documented on the internal page below.

wiki page, kahog-hahig: https://vault.zemvargrid.internal/display/deploy/repo/settings/merge_requests/job/settings/6f3b933774dbc5320a4daa18